Award variation at WSN Environmental Solutions (formerly Waste Service)

Central Council, 10 May 2006

Decision

Report adopted


Report

An application to vary the Waste Recycling and Processing Corporation (Salaries and Conditions of Employment) Award 2005 was lodged in the NSW IRC and the matter was listed for mention before Schmidt J on Thursday 30 March 2006.

Recently, the Award was varied to include provisions as handed down by the IRC in the Family Provisions Case and Secure Employment Test Case (with the exception of casual conversion provision, as there is no current ability for WSN Environmental Solutions to employ casuals).

This application was made to vary the Award to include salary increases of 4% from 1 July 2006 and 4% from 1 July 2007 and enhanced maternity, adoption, parental and extended leave provisions (to bring this Award in line with conditions in the Public Service (Conditions of Employment) Award).

The PSA had hoped to vary this Award by consent, however discussions regarding the 4% pay increases had not concluded prior to the introduction of the Workplace Relations Amendment (Workchoices) Act. Not knowing the full impact this legislation would have on WSN (a state owned corporation), it was necessary to make this application prior to Workchoices.

In the Commission, a representative for WSN stated that the corporation consented to increasing conditions of employment, but not salary increases. The matter has been relisted for May 1 2006.
